`

EditText的使用

阅读更多
package com.zz;

import android.app.Activity;
import android.os.Bundle;
import android.text.Editable;
import android.text.TextWatcher;
import android.view.KeyEvent;
import android.view.View;
import android.view.View.OnKeyListener;
import android.widget.EditText;
import android.widget.TextView;

public class Test1 extends Activity {
    private TextView m_TextView;
    private m_EditText;
   
    /** Called when the activity is first created. */
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.main);
       
        m_TextView = (TextView) findViewById(R.id.content);
        m_EditText = (EditText) findViewById(R.id.input);
        m_EditText.addTextChangedListener(new TextWatcher() {
           
            @Override
            public void onTextChanged(CharSequence s, int start, int before, int count) {
                m_TextView.setText(m_EditText.getText().toString());
               
            }
           
            @Override
            public void beforeTextChanged(CharSequence s, int start, int count,
                    int after) {
                // TODO Auto-generated method stub
               
            }
           
            @Override
            public void afterTextChanged(Editable s) {
                // TODO Auto-generated method stub
               
            }
        });
       
    }
}

分享到:
评论

相关推荐

    Android EditText使用详解-包含很多教程上看不到的功能演示

    本文将深入探讨`EditText`的使用,包括一些在常见教程中较少涉及的功能。以下是对`EditText`的详尽解析: 1. 基本使用: `EditText`继承自`TextView`,因此它具有`TextView`的所有属性。在布局XML文件中,可以通过...

    Android自定义控件EditText使用详解

    Android自定义控件EditText使用详解 Android自定义控件EditText是Android开发中常用的控件之一,它可以满足开发者的多种需求。在本文中,我们将详细介绍Android自定义控件EditText的使用方法,包括自定义控件的分类...

    Listview中通过ImageView改变EditText值

    总结来说,这个案例展示了如何在Android应用中使用ListView、ImageView和EditText实现列表项内数值的动态修改。通过适配器机制,我们可以灵活地控制每个列表项的行为,为用户提供丰富的交互体验。在实际项目中,你...

    小心!Listview结合EditText使用实例中遇到的那些坑

    本文将详细介绍如何处理在Listview结合EditText使用实例中遇到的“坑”,包括EditText焦点丢失、保存数据以及滚动冲突等问题。 首先,我们来看第一个问题:EditText焦点丢失。当用户在ListView的一个EditText输入...

    自定义edittext加入左边点击事件

    在Android开发中,Edittext是用户输入文本的常用组件,但其默认功能有时无法满足所有需求。例如,标题中提到的“自定义...通过这样的自定义,我们可以在不改变原有Edittext使用习惯的前提下,增强其功能性和用户体验。

    android的EditText的使用

    本篇文章将详细讲解如何使用`EditText`,特别是涉及在给定的案例中,当用户在两个`EditText`中输入充值金额和赠送金额后,失去焦点时,第三个`EditText`会自动更新其内容。 ### 1. `EditText`的基本使用 创建一个`...

    详解Recyclerview item中有EditText使用刷新遇到的坑

    RecyclerView 中使用 EditText 遇到的坑 在 Android 开发中,使用 RecyclerView 时,遇到一个常见的问题,就是当 RecyclerView 中的 item 中含有 EditText 时,刷新 Adapter 会导致 EditText 中的文字发生错乱的...

    Android中EditText的常用方法说明.pdf

    范美英的《Android移动应用开发案例教程》是一本不错的学习资料,书中提供了更多关于Android开发和EditText使用的实例和讲解。 总之,熟练掌握EditText的常用方法是Android开发中必不可少的技能。正确使用这些方法...

    floatlabelededittext-实现悬浮文字提示的EditText.zip

    该控件可使EditText上方出现悬浮的提示文字,需要配合EditText使用。控件需要依赖:NineOldAndroids包项目地址:https://github.com/wrapp/floatlabelededittext 效果图:如何使用使用非常简单,只需要将EditText...

    一个Android版本的EditText (一个安卓验证码输入控件.仿[探探验证码输入控件]).zip

    特征 扩展EditText,可以作为EditText使用 防止输入溢出 自定义验证码长度 提供输入值监听器 布局高度自动调整 可以配置属性进行自定义 自定义光标样式版本姓名 验证码编辑文本最新的 配置Maven<dependency> ...

    Android控件系列之EditText使用方法

    1、掌握在Android中如何建立EditText2、掌握EditText的常用属性3、掌握EditText焦点的事件、按键的事件(监听器) 介绍: EditText是接受用户输入信息的最重要控件。通过前面课程的学习,您可能会猜到可以利用...

    EditText焦点的自动跳转

    5. **XML布局中的焦点转移**:在布局文件中,我们也可以使用`android:nextFocusDown`属性来指定当当前`EditText`失去焦点时,焦点应移动到哪个`EditText`。例如: ```xml <EditText android:id="@+id/editText1" ...

    EditText控件使用

    本教程将深入探讨`EditText`的基础使用,包括XML布局中的配置以及在Java代码中对它的操作。 首先,让我们了解`EditText`在XML布局文件中的基本配置。`EditText`继承自`TextView`,可以接受用户输入的文字。在XML...

    EditText setError 的使用

    在Android开发中,`EditText` 是一个非常常用的控件,用于接收用户输入的文字信息。`setError` 方法是 `EditText` 提供的一个功能,用于显示错误提示信息,帮助用户更好地理解和修正他们的输入。在这个专题中,我们...

    Android的EditText基本使用

    EditText是UI界面中的重要控件,它主要是用来传输数据,所以本文档总结了相关的用法,希望对你有用。

    ListView+EditText混乱问题

    在Android开发中,ListView与EditText的组合使用是一个常见的场景,比如在列表中添加可编辑的项。然而,这种结合往往会导致一些棘手的问题,特别是关于焦点和数据绑定的混乱。标题"ListView+EditText混乱问题"所提及...

    android EditText禁止输入法表情

    在Android开发中,`EditText` 是一个非常常用的控件,用于接收用户输入的文字。然而,在当前的移动设备环境中,许多用户喜欢使用各种表情符号来增强沟通的趣味性。但有些场景下,例如登录、注册或者数据录入等,我们...

Global site tag (gtag.js) - Google Analytics